asp.net Crystal Reports, Datenbank-Anmeldung Fehlgeschlagen
Ich kann nicht diesen Bericht als pdf exportiert. Ich habe dies viele Male zuvor, aber nun traf ich eine Mauer. jede Hilfe würde geschätzt werden.
Diese ist auf einem windows 7 64 bit-Maschine.
Beschreibung: Eine nicht behandelte Ausnahme ist aufgetreten während der Ausführung der aktuellen Webanforderung. Bitte überprüfen Sie die Stapelüberwachung für weitere Informationen über den Fehler und wo Sie Ihren Ursprung in den code.
Exception Details: System.Runtime.InteropServices.COMException: Database logon failed.
Source Error:
Line 25: exportOpts.ExportFormatType = ExportFormatType.PortableDocFormat
Line 26: exportOpts.ExportFormatOptions = pdfOpts
Line 27: report.ExportToHttpResponse(exportOpts, Response, False, "")
Line 28:
Line 29: End Sub
Stack Trace:
[COMException (0x8004100f): Database logon failed.]
CrystalDecisions.ReportAppServer.Controllers.ReportSourceClass.Export(ExportOptions pExportOptions, RequestContext pRequestContext) +0
CrystalDecisions.ReportSource.EromReportSourceBase.ExportToStream(ExportRequestContext reqContext) +519
[LogOnException: Database logon failed.]
CrystalDecisions.ReportAppServer.ConvertDotNetToErom.ThrowDotNetException(Exception e) +1243
CrystalDecisions.ReportSource.EromReportSourceBase.ExportToStream(ExportRequestContext reqContext) +621
CrystalDecisions.CrystalReports.Engine.FormatEngine.ExportToStream(ExportRequestContext reqContext) +1201
CrystalDecisions.CrystalReports.Engine.ReportDocument.ExportToStream(ExportOptions options) +150
CrystalDecisions.CrystalReports.Engine.ReportDocument.ExportToHttpResponse(ExportOptions options, HttpResponse response, Boolean asAttachment, String attachmentName) +212
reports_CreateReport.generateReport(DataSet ds, String reportpath, ArrayList params) in C:\Users\boruch\Dropbox\Korns-ConnectionStr\reports\CreateReport.aspx.vb:27
reports_CreateReport.btn_GenReport_Click(Object sender, EventArgs e) in C:\Users\boruch\Dropbox\Korns-ConnectionStr\reports\CreateReport.aspx.vb:58
System.Web.UI.WebControls.Button.OnClick(EventArgs e) +9552602
System.Web.UI.WebControls.Button.RaisePostBackEvent(String eventArgument) +103
System.Web.UI.WebControls.Button.System.Web.UI.IPostBackEventHandler.RaisePostBackEvent(String eventArgument) +10
System.Web.UI.Page.RaisePostBackEvent(IPostBackEventHandler sourceControl, String eventArgument) +13
System.Web.UI.Page.RaisePostBackEvent(NameValueCollection postData) +35
System.Web.UI.Page.ProcessRequestMain(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) +1724
--------------------------------------------------------------------------------
Version Information: Microsoft .NET Framework Version:4.0.30319; ASP.NET Version:4.0.30319.18044
Welches Modell verwendet wurden, zum erstellen von crystal-Reports-Bericht? PULL oder PUSH?
Im mit push; mit dataset entwerfen, während Sie den Bericht, und ich bin füllen der dataset-im codebehind und festlegen, wie der Bericht der Quelle.
Ist es nur dieser Bericht nicht als PDF exportieren, oder haben Sie andere, die ebenfalls Verhalten? Ein häufiges Problem ist, dass Datenbank-Konnektivität details nicht geändert wird, auf alle Daten-verbindungen, die im Bericht (d.h. diejenigen, die gegen Unterberichte).
Ob der Bericht enthält alle Parameter, die Sie angeblich, um Werte aus einer db, wie ein dropdown oder so?
Alle Berichte werfen die gleichen Fehler
Im mit push; mit dataset entwerfen, während Sie den Bericht, und ich bin füllen der dataset-im codebehind und festlegen, wie der Bericht der Quelle.
Ist es nur dieser Bericht nicht als PDF exportieren, oder haben Sie andere, die ebenfalls Verhalten? Ein häufiges Problem ist, dass Datenbank-Konnektivität details nicht geändert wird, auf alle Daten-verbindungen, die im Bericht (d.h. diejenigen, die gegen Unterberichte).
Ob der Bericht enthält alle Parameter, die Sie angeblich, um Werte aus einer db, wie ein dropdown oder so?
Alle Berichte werfen die gleichen Fehler
InformationsquelleAutor boruchsiper | 2013-07-04
Du musst angemeldet sein, um einen Kommentar abzugeben.
Ich werde weitermachen und posten, was ich damit habe ist, dass vielleicht es hilft dir. Wir Gaben bis auf Crystal, weil es war einfach zu lückenhaft (ich glaube die erste Zeit der export scheitern würden, und dann würde es auch funktionieren, jedes mal nach, bis die app heruntergefahren) und SAP im Grunde erzählte uns, dass Sie didn ' T Pflege wenn wir nahm eine Wanderung, so haben wir. Wir eingeschaltet, um SSRS und sind viel glücklicher für Sie... Aber ich schweife ab.
Sie nicht zeigen eine Menge von code, so dass ich don T wissen, ob dies ist, wie die ihrige ist, zu arbeiten. Auch ist mir C#, so dass Sie brauchen, um zu konvertieren... Aber ich hoffe Sie finden die Lösung für Ihr problem irgendwo in diesem Beispiel. Ich vorstellen, es geht in die Einstellung der Anmeldeinformationen...
Laden Sie das Dokument:
Anmeldeinformationen festlegen
Dann die setup-export:
Bestandsbericht Parameter
- und export...
Und die Umsetzung für SetCurrentValuesForParameterField:
rd.SetParameterValue("ParameterName", parameterValue);
ich weiß, dies ist eine alte post. Aber noch jemand anderes möglicherweise finden Sie diese Informationen hilfreich.InformationsquelleAutor Pete
Bekam ich auch diesen Fehler.. ich hatte es zu klären, indem Sie die überprüfung in meiner datatable Werte.. hatte ich verpasst haben, nehmen Sie eine Abfrage für eine datatable..
Für Die Ex:
ich hatte 11 Datentabellen in meinen Crystal report dataset.. Aber ich vermisse zu nehmen, eine Abfrage für Daten-Tabelle 11..
Nachdem ich ausgecheckt und Korrigiert es.. Nun meine excel-und PDf-Datei richtig arbeitet ohne Datenbank anmelden fehlgeschlagen Fehler..
hoffe, es kann nützlich für die u guyzzz...
InformationsquelleAutor Sabareeshwari Kannan